Key Features of the Kodak V803 :
  • Compact digital camera body.
  • 8.0 Megapixel Resolution for prints up to 30 × 40 in. (76 × 102 cm).
  • 3X optical zoom lens.
  • Customize with on-camera settings, including the Favorites feature.
  • Available in many fresh colors.
  • KODAK Perfect Touch Technology for Image enhancements.
  • Digital Image Stabilization using high ISO for blur free images.
Amazing quality prints with 8.0 MP:
8.0 MP means you can make stunning prints up to 30 × 40 in. (76×102cm). Capture bright, beautiful color with KODAK Color Science. However you choose to print at home, at retail, or online trust Kodak for picture quality that's truly exceptional and for memories that will last

The KODAK RETINAR 3X Optical Aspheric All Glass Lens captures crisp details. 3X optical zoom (35 mm equivalent: 36 108 mm) gets you closer to your subjects without reducing image quality. 4X digital zoom enlarges your pictures.

Favorites feature part of the exclusive on-camera Share button. Your camera's always with you, and thanks to the Favorites feature, now your best pictures are too. Stores your favorite shots on your camera while using less of your camera's internal memory. It's simple to save a picture as a Favorite just use the Share button and your camera automatically makes and saves a lower resolution copy of the original in your camera's internal memory.

Favorites makes it simple to find your best shots. Once you mark a picture as a Favorite you can easily find it on your camera, in KODAK EASYSHARE Software and on the KODAK EASYSHARE Gallery.

Reduce blur caused by camera or subject movement. Scene modes and picture enhancing features. Capture a great shot time after time with multiple scene modes such as portrait, children, snow, beach, backlight, and panorama stitch.

Get brighter pictures when shooting under low light conditions with the high ISO scene mode. Easily create great shots with features such as on-camera cropping, blurry picture alert, and digital red-eye reduction. Convenience features such as on-camera help and undo-delete make picture taking simple.

Large, high resolution display. Get a good look at your pictures on the large 2.5 in (6.4cm) high resolution indoor/outdoor color display. See your pictures with brightness and clarity even in direct sunlight. Record VGA video (640 × 480) at 30 fps with sound. Capture more video while using less memory with MPEG-4 compression. Print multiple frames on a 4 × 6 in. (10×15cm) prin. Save single frames and e-mail family and friends. Don't miss a shot if your memory card becomes full switch to in-camera memory quickly.

Compare Kodak V803 with similar cameras

Name: Kodak V803 Fujifilm Z10fd Kodak M763 Canon SD1100 IS
Megapixels: 8.0 7.0 7.2 7.0
Optical Zoom: 3 X 3 X 3 X 3 X
Max Res: 3264 x 2448 3072 x 2304 3072 x 2304 3264 x 2448
LCD Screen: 2.5 " 2.5 " 2.7 " 2.5 "
Digital zoom: 4X Yes, 3 x Yes, 5 x 4x
Image stabilizer: No No No Yes, CCD
Media Card: SD/MMC card + Internal xD Picture Card + Internal SD/SDHC/MMC card, Internal SD/SDHC/MMC Card
Battery: Kodak Lithium-Ion, dock & charger Lithium-Ion (NP-40) Kodak KLIC-7001 Lithium-Ion, & charger NB-4L Li-ion battery
Weight (with batteries): 185 g (6.5 oz) 160 g (5.6 oz) 155 g (5.5 oz) 165 g (5.8 oz)

The thing about this camera is that its a point-and-shoot. Its super easy to use, but no matter what you're doing, its extremely difficult to capture a picture that looks completely clear when it is blown up to the size its supposed to blow up to. The zoom goes up to 3.0, but is only clear to about 1.5, and the machine makes the 1.5x and more zoom seem lousy on the interface. I used this camera for a trip and got some good pictures, but was disappointed to see that many of the pictures didn't appear clearly full size.
Its definitely a good camera with over 15 picture modes, but it hasn't won me over because its lack of image stabilization.

When the camera was first released, many customers experienced a problem in which the camera would freeze periodically and the only way to regain control would be to remove the battery and power cycle. Another more recent problem consumers are experiencing now is cracking the fragile LCD screen on this device. It's roughly as durable as an eggshell. Once the LCD is broken you cannot use this camera. Don't be tempted to buy a used one without the LCD... it's useless. Lastly, when the camera is working properly, it does not perform nearly as well as other cameras in its 2007 class - there are many cameras that produce better pictures at lower retail prices.
